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- UFG reported a record net written premium of $373 million in Q2 2025, with a 14% growth compared to the previous year [7][8] - The return on equity reached 10% through the first half of the year, marking a significant milestone in the company's transformation [8] - The combined ratio improved by 9.2 points to 96.4%, with all components contributing favorably [8] - Net investment income increased by 20% year-over-year, driven by sustainable improvements in fixed maturity income [11][22] - Net income for the quarter was $0.87 per diluted share, with adjusted operating income of $0.90 per diluted share [24]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Net written premium in the core commercial business grew by 20% in Q2 2025, with gross written premium exceeding $400 million for the first time [12][13] - Rate achievement for the second quarter was 7.6%, with retention improving almost five points to 86% [12][13] - New business production surpassed $100 million for the first time, with double-digit increases across all business units [15]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The catastrophe loss ratio for Q2 was 5.5%, significantly below historical averages and expectations [9][19] - The underlying loss ratio improved by 1.3 points to 57.6%, reflecting strong earned rate achievement and moderating loss trends [8][16] Company Strategy and Development Direction - UFG is committed to executing its strategic business plan to achieve superior financial and operational performance [11] - The company is focused on improving risk selection and pricing to enhance profitability and competitive positioning [14][35] - UFG has made significant improvements in its catastrophe management, leading to better risk profiles and lower loss ratios [20][38]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management noted that while competition remains strong, they are confident in their ability to grow despite rate moderation in the market [34][35] - The company is optimistic about maintaining favorable trends in catastrophe loss ratios and overall performance [39] Other Important Information - UFG declared and paid a cash dividend of $0.16 per share to shareholders [24] - The company issued $30 million of Series B notes as part of its capital management strategy [24] Q&A Session Summary Question: Trajectory on improving expense ratios - Management acknowledged a decline in non-variable underwriting expenses and indicated a good run rate for the next few quarters [27][29] Question: Visibility into positive reserve development for the second half - Management stated they are not in a position to predict future reserve developments but hope trends will continue [30] Question: Competitive environment insights - Management noted a competitive market with some moderation in rates, but expressed confidence in their risk selection and pricing strategies [34][35] Question: Differences between reinsurance and primary business - Management indicated that the reinsurance business has seen some pricing deterioration and mentioned non-renewal of treaties that did not meet profit expectations [36] Question: Catastrophe management improvements - Management expressed confidence in their improved management of catastrophe exposures and the positive impact of recent underwriting guidelines [38][39]
